I am using the blog template in SharePoint 2010 and want to provide a Search feature that only returns items within the Posts lists in order to allow users to search through posts based on keywords.
Jackie,
You can define a new search scope for the site collection.. add the scope to the desired site and use it..
The important points while creating the scope to only search in a specific list is that:
Scope Rule Type: Web Address (http://server/site)
In Web Address select Folder and type the url of custom list e.g. http://server:port/Lists/MyList
And when the scope is ready, the following rule:
Select Scope Rule Type is Property Query(Author=John Doe)
In Property Query section, select contentclass in Add property restrictions combo box.
In text box type STS_ListItem_GenericList
